Certificate not available under "Certificate Management"
apitsos said 1 year, 12 months ago:
Hi there,
I just purchased a SSL certificate. I can see it under my account, but as soon as I click “manage certificate” at the right, I am redirected on the “management” area but I don’t see it there.
Any suggestions, please?
Thanks,
Angelos
DaveD said 1 year, 12 months ago:
@apitsos
Just above the list area there is a link for “Missing Products”. Click that link and it will refresh the certificate list. Usually this will resolve the issue with missing credits.

I just purchased My SSL certificate and request has been pending for over 24hrs. How can I get this resolved.
DaveD said 1 year, 11 months ago:
@temi
Depending on the certificate type it can take longer than 24 hours for the certificate to be issued. It is also going to depend if extra verification is needed to complete the process. When you go into your Certificate Manager and click on the “What’s the hold up?” link it should tell you what step we are waiting on.
